Expert Neck Pain Rehabilitation
Neck pain is discomfort or stiffness in the cervical spine and surrounding muscles. It can range from mild soreness to severe pain that limits movement and may radiate to the shoulders, arms, or upper back.
Early physiotherapy treatment helps reduce pain, improve flexibility, restore normal movement, and prevent chronic neck problems before they become more serious.

Keep your head aligned with your spine while sitting, standing, or walking to reduce unnecessary strain on your neck.
Position your monitor at eye level to avoid bending your neck forward for long periods.
Avoid looking down at your phone for extended periods to prevent "Text Neck" syndrome.
Stand up, stretch, and move around every 30β60 minutes during desk work.
Perform gentle neck stretching exercises daily to improve flexibility and reduce stiffness.
Choose a pillow that keeps your neck in a neutral position while sleeping.
Regular strengthening exercises improve posture, stability, and reduce the risk of recurring neck pain.
